turbo core assembly for land cruiser hiace hilux
-
Good Quality CT16 17201-30080 Turbo Core Assembly For Land Cruiser Hiace Hilux
Model Number:CT16 17201-30080 Part Number:17201-30080 OEM Number:17201-30080 Engine:FTV-2KD Car Make:For Land Cruiser Hiace Hilux
Email Details